José A. Rodriguez, 38

April 27, 2017

José A. Rodriguez, 38, formerly of Lancaster passed away April 27, 2017 after a long battle with ALS. He was born in Guayama, PR, to Diana Almestica and the late José M. Rodriguez.
José attended the School District of Lancaster, wrestling at Hand Middle School and McCaskey as a heavyweight. After graduation, José earned an associate degree on Custodial Engineering from Hiram G. Andrews Center in Johnstown, PA, and had been employed as a cabinetmaker, as well as having worked at Mennonites Home on Harrisburg Pike.
He enjoyed playing dominoes, board games and card games. José liked football and was an avid Pittsburgh Steelers fan.
José attended Assembly Church of Pentecostal of Jesus Christ of Lancaster, where he played the bongos/drums.
He will always be remembered for his love of family meals, if you mentioned the word “food” he was there.
José is survived by his mother, Diana Almestica, Marietta; one son, Dustin Rodriguez, New Cumberland; two sisters, Dianna Harrow (Leroy), Marietta, and Sandra Valdez (Hector), East Petersburg; three brothers, Miguel Rodriguez, of Guayama, PR, Jorge Rodriguez (Aimee), Mexico, and Luis Montanez, Frackville, PA; four nieces and three nephews. José was predeceased by his father, Jose M. Rodriguez.
Funeral services will be held Thursday, May 4, 2017 at 11AM at Calvary Baptist Church, 530 Milton Rd. Lancaster, PA 17602. Interment will be in Mellinger’s Mennonite Cemetery. A viewing will be held one hour prior at the church.
